Discourse 2.8.12 Stable Release
Discourse strongly recommends that all sites follow the default tests-passed branch of Discourse. The “stable” branch is more focused on lack of change than lack of bugs - all releases, including those on tests-passed and beta are production ready.
Changes
Security:
- Hide notifications for inaccessible topics CVE-2022-41944
Bug fix:
- Update GitImporter to match main
Performance:
- Correct should_skip? logic in
s3:upload
- Update
s3:expire_missing_assets
to delete in batches
Plugin Security Updates
The Calendar plugin has also received a security fix. Be sure to update plugins in addition to Discourse.
- Calendar: Do not expose private group members CVE-2022-41913